JOHN KENNEDY has sent a strong rebuttal to Norway coach Stale Solbakken after he told Kristoffer Ajer he wasn’t being challenged enough at Celtic.

The interim Celtic boss was asked to comment on Solbakken’s comments after Ajer helped the Hoops to a 3-0 victory in the Scottish Cup.

John wasn’t messing about and didn’t pull any punches as he branded the comments out of order and disrespectful.

“I thought it was disrespectful to both the league and the club.” John told the Daily Record.

“We are a massive club in our own right who compete in Europe every season.

“To come out with such a strong statement about what a player must do, I don’t think that’s the right thing to do.

“It’s not his position to say that. If he wanted to have a private conversation with Kris over that, fine.

“But I certainly don’t think he should be coming out publicly and telling a player what he should or shouldn’t do.

“Especially when you play at a club like Celtic. Anybody who has been at Celtic will have realised the size of it the minute they stepped through the door.

“The magnitude of it, the fan base and the expectation.

“We have had a huge part in Kris’s career to date and how he has developed into the player he is.

“There’s no doubt there will be interest in Kris because of his profile, his age and where he is at.

“But I found the statement and the comments disrespectful towards ourselves.”

There’s no doubt there are more challenging leagues out there but playing in a side where the expectation is to win every week, no matter the opposition presents its own challenges.

Ajer has developed well at Celtic and has really upped his game and character in the years he’s been at Celtic Park.

The centre-back will probably look to move on this summer to chase a bigger wage in one of the top five leagues.

Celtic could keep the big man for another season but they would have to let him go for free at the end of next season which isn’t likely to happen.

Ajer changed his agent last season, leaving his long time advocate to sign up with a major agency who broker top, money spinning deals for their clients.
